Overview

We track water quality and home safety data for 1 ZIP code in Nason, Illinois, covering 1 community water system serving approximately 437 people.

No EPA violations recorded across any ZIP codes in Nason — an excellent indicator of water quality.

What You Can Do in Nason

  1. Test your water at home. City-level data shows averages — your tap may differ. NSF-certified test kits cost $20-40 and give results in days.
  2. Install a certified water filter. An NSF-certified pitcher or under-sink filter removes most common contaminants.
  3. Check your home's plumbing. Homes built before 1986 may have lead solder in pipes. A licensed plumber can assess your risk.
  4. Review your water system's CCR. Your utility publishes an annual Consumer Confidence Report with detailed test results. Request it or find it online.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is the water safe to drink in Nason, IL?
Nason has an average water safety score of 53/100 (Grade D). No EPA violations on record. Check individual ZIP code reports for details specific to your neighborhood.
How does Nason compare to Illinois average?
Nason has an average water safety score of 53/100, which is below the Illinois state average of 61/100.
How many water systems serve Nason?
Nason is served by 1 public water system across 1 ZIP code, serving approximately 437 people.
How much does it cost to fix water issues in Nason?
Estimated remediation costs in Nason average $400 per household, ranging from $0 to $800. Costs include filtration, pipe replacement, radon mitigation, and flood protection.
